A vulnerability was found in Adobe Acrobat Reader 9.5.1/10.1.3 on Mac (Document Reader Software). It has been declared as critical. This vulnerability affects some unknown processing. The manipulation with an unknown input leads to a memory corruption vulnerability. The CWE definition for the vulnerability is CWE-119. The product performs operations on a memory buffer, but it can read from or write to a memory location that is outside of the intended boundary of the buffer. As an impact it is known to affect confidentiality, integrity, and availability. CVE summarizes:

Adobe Reader and Acrobat 9.x before 9.5.2 and 10.x before 10.1.4 on Mac OS X allow attackers to execute arbitrary code or cause a denial of service (memory corruption) via unspecified vectors, a different vulnerability than CVE-2012-4162.

The weakness was released 08/14/2012 by James Quirk with Los Alamos as APSB12-16 as not defined bulletin (Website). The advisory is shared for download at adobe.com. The public release was coordinated with the vendor. This vulnerability was named CVE-2012-4161 since 08/07/2012. The exploitation appears to be difficult. Access to the local network is required for this attack to succeed. No form of authentication is required for a successful exploitation. Technical details are unknown but a private exploit is available.

It is declared as proof-of-concept. The vulnerability scanner Nessus provides a plugin with the ID 61563 (Adobe Reader < 10.1.4 / 9.5.2 Multiple Vulnerabilities (APSB12-16) (Mac OS X)), which helps to determine the existence of the flaw in a target environment. It is assigned to the family MacOS X Local Security Checks and running in the context l.

Upgrading to version 9.5.2 or 10.1.4 eliminates this vulnerability. The upgrade is hosted for download at get.adobe.com. A possible mitigation has been published immediately after the disclosure of the vulnerability.
